Replacing/reversing the swinging axle

The swinging axle can be rotated to change the wheelbase.
Fitting the swinging axle facing:
Figure (A)
Figure (B)
If you change the wheelbase, the centre column on the chassis (see chapter 7.7.3) must be
adapted accordingly.
ATTENTION: Danger of crushing to the hands and feet by the weight of the wheelchair!
· Pay attention to the hand and feet.
· Use proper lifting techniques.
Danger of injury due to uncontrolled movement of the wheelchair!
· Switch the vehicle's power system off (ON-/OFF key).
· Engage the drive motors.
· Secure the vehicle against rolling away by placing wedges under the wheels.
Requirements:
· 10 mm Allen key
· wooden block (approx.14 x 14x 30 cm for propping up vehicle)
· medium strength threadlocker, such as OmniFit 100M
·
Remove the legrests.
·
Place a wooden block approximately 14 cm high under the curb climber so that the swinging
axle can hang free. Use proper lifting techniques.
